I would like to import multiple gpx files into Google Earth & animate them

  • 0

I would like to import multiple gpx files into Google Earth & animate them concurrently. I’ve only been able to animate one at a time.

    i have been getting going on sailboat race tracking just like you want.

    Progress so far is great –

    1. using smartphones as the .gpx data loggers on each boat (‘GPS Essentials’ for android and ‘MyTracks’ (NOT ‘Mapmytracks’) for iphone, both free.

    2. At the end of the race we email the .gpx files which are imported into GoogEarth via tools/GPS/import. because they are all on satellite time, the concurrence is perfect and automatic.

    3. Each of the tracks appears in the temporary places window, where they can be renamed, path + icon colour changed an so on.

    4. Move (by dragging) each boats file to one folder for this race. Create a “tour” of them and then right click the parent folder to email out a .kmz of the whole show.

    spectacular.
